SPRINGFIELD, Ohio – The Wittenberg volleyball team put the finishing touches on a fine opening weekend to the 2012 season, picking up two more victories in the Courtyard by Marriott Wittenberg National Invitational.

The wins, by a 3-0 score over Whitworth and a 3-1 score over Trinity (Texas), moved the Tigers to 3-0 on the young season. Wittenberg opened the season with a 3-1 win over Wartburg on Friday.

Wartburg finished 2-1 on the weekend, bouncing back from the loss to Wittenberg to defeat both Trinity and Whitworth by 3-0 scores. Whitworth finished 1-2, with its lone victory coming on Friday against Trinity, which opened the season ranked 24th nationally by the American Volleyball Coaches Association.

Wittenberg, ranked No. 5 in the preseason poll, dominated six of the seven sets it played on Saturday, with a lone hiccup coming in the second set against Trinity. The strong showing despite the presence of five new starters after winning the 2011 national championship gives Wittenberg momentum heading into perhaps its two most challenging weekends of regular season competition – Sept. 7-8 at Juniata and Sept. 14-15 in the Wittenberg Fall Classic.

Against Whitworth, the Tigers romped by scores of 25-13, 25-17 and 25-16. Junior Andrea Behling (Columbus, Ind./North) and freshman Kara Seidenstricker (London, Ohio/Jonathan Alder) shared team honors in kills with seven apiece, while freshman Melissa Emming (West Chester, Ohio/Mount Notre Dame) was solid as well with six balls knocked to the floor. A total of 33 assists were distributed by the setting tandem of sophomore Meghan Vodopich (Canton, Ohio/Perry) and senior Hallie Donathan (Tipp City, Ohio/Tippecanoe).

Defensively, senior libero Christina Gilene (Milford, Ohio/McNicholas) finished with 16 digs and Seidenstricker added 13, while freshman Haley Mucha (Lewis Center, Ohio/Olentangy Orange) topped the Tigers in blocks with three.

The Trinity win was earned by scores of 25-18, 22-25, 25-13, 25-15 as Seidenstricker pounded 20 kills and brought up 14 digs. She was backed by strong performances from senior Jessica Batanian (Toledo, Ohio/Notre Dame) with 12 kills and 15 digs, and Behling, who contributed 10 kills and team-best four blocks. Gilene finished with 15 digs, while Emming added 12.
